Rockefeller Capital Management has hired a private wealth team from Morgan Stanley in Charlotte, North Carolina, consisting of Adam B. Landau and Ramy Georgy. The duo, who managed $1.4 billion in assets, generated $4.5 million in annual revenue. They were previously part of Morgan Stanley's private wealth division that includes around 300 dedicated teams.
Adam Landau is an experienced financial advisor and Managing Director, having begun his career at Morgan Stanley’s Smith Barney in 1992 and later joining Morgan Stanley in 2005. Throughout his tenure, he has held significant positions, including Executive Financial Services Director and Alternative Investments Director. In addition to his professional responsibilities, Adam is deeply engaged in community service and philanthropy, serving on various boards and committees.
Ramy Georgy is a financial professional based in Tampa, Florida, who began his career at Morgan Stanley in 2012. Over the years, he has developed his expertise in portfolio management and specializes in the coordination and execution of restricted stock plan transactions.
